Time Course of Induction of Metabolism of all-fra/is-Retinoic Acid and the Up-Regulation of Cellular Retinoic Acid-binding Protein1

A study of chronic i.v. dosing of all-iranv-retinoicacid (all-frans-RA) was performed to determine whether induction of the capacity-limited elimination process for a\\-trans-RAoccurred with long-term drug admin istration. Because up-regulation of the cellular retinoic acid-binding pro teins (CRABP) may act to bind all-frans-RAintracellularly,the amount of CRABP in skin biopsy samples obtained during and following the course of all-franv-RAadministration was also determined. Four adult rhesus monkeys received 50 mg/m2of all-frans-RAby bolus i.v. injection daily for 8 consecutive days and again for one additional dose following a 7-day period without drug. The plasma disappearance curve of all-/rans-RAwas characterized by a plateau phase, the duration of which decreased during the period of chronic drug administration, followed by a terminal expo nential decay phase, which is consistent with a capacity-limited (saturable) elimination process. The Vmaxof this process increased from 0.06 umol/ min on the first day to 0.17 umol/min by the eighth day of all-irans-RA administration, consistent with induction of an enzymatic process. The amount of CRABP measured in skin biopsy specimens was rapidly in duced, increasing to approximately 3-fold baseline levels by day 3 of all-ira/iv-KA administration. It remained at this level throughout the period of chronic drug administration but diminished following the 7-day period without drug. These findings suggest that an intermittent schedule of administration for all-frans-RAhas potential advantages over a contin uous administration schedule. A period of time without drug administra tion would allow for return of plasma drug clearance toward baseline levels and down-regulation of CRABP, which could result in higher plasma drug concentrations and possibly less cytoplasmic binding of drug.
